(±)8(9)-EET-d11 contains 11 deuterium atoms at the 16, 16', 17, 17', 18, 18', 19, 19', 20, 20, and 20 positions. It is intended for use as an internal standard for the quantification of (±)8(9)-EET by GC- or LC-mass spectrometry (MS). (±)8(9)-EET is biosynthesized from arachidonic acid in rat and rabbit liver microsomes by CYP450.1,2 (±)8(9)-EET is a major P450 metabolite in the renal cortex.3 (±)8(9)-EET reduces GFR through cyclooxygenase-dependent preglomerular vasoconstriction.4
